**Q: I'm locked out of FareLogic — how do I get back into the rules editor?**

A: FareLogic is the rules engine that computes shipping fees for all Bravenport storefronts, so its editor account is deliberately strict: two failed logins and it freezes for review. New team members hit this constantly because the staging and production editors share a username but not a password. Don't ask someone to share credentials — that trips an audit alert. Instead, open the recovery dialog on the login page and enter the recovery passphrase below.

strongbox words: druath-quenael

**Q: What happens if the VeldKV bloom filter index is corrupted?**

A: The filter is advisory only; reads fall back to direct store lookups with higher latency. Rebuilding requires operator access to the Skarrow admin shell. For that rebuild session, authenticate with the passphrase below.

strongbox words: gilmir-briion-oliok-eliion

Visitors using the changing rooms at Fernlow Studios get a locker assigned at the front desk — no picking your own, sorry, it keeps things tidy. Lockers 1–20 are visitor-only; anything left overnight gets cleared by facilities. Team assistants should note the locker number on the visitor slip before handing over the key. The changing-room door opens with the code below.

badge for fafof-yajef: bdg-JTFOG-95442

# Varnholt Firmware Channel — env settings
# Hey support folks: this file controls which update channel the Tessel-9
# devices pull from. "stable" is what customers should be on; "canary" is
# only for the lab units in Dunmoor. If a customer reports a weird version
# string, check this file first before escalating. Don't touch the polling
# interval unless engineering says so — devices back off on their own.
# The channel-signing secret goes on the line right below this comment.

sealed setting: LEDGER_TOKEN20=6148d35bbb480b0ab79e